Winder Turf Conditions

Barrow County's clay composition is the real challenge here. Unlike sandier soils downstate, clay compacts easily and sheds water instead of absorbing it. This means standard grading and basic drainage won't cut it on most Winder properties. We build in a perforated base layer that channels water away from your yard's high spots—critical whether you're on a smaller downtown lot or one of the larger properties near Fort Yargo State Park. Sun exposure varies depending on your neighborhood's tree canopy; some areas get brutal afternoon heat, while older established blocks have significant shade. We size your turf type accordingly. Most Winder yards we install run between 2,000 and 5,000 square feet, and the prep work takes longer here because we're essentially rebuilding the foundation. That's not a bad thing—it means your turf stays level and properly drained for 15+ years instead of shifting or developing dead zones.

Why does Winder's clay soil cause so many drainage problems?

Barrow County's clay particles pack tight and don't absorb water efficiently. Rain either pools on the surface or runs downhill, creating erosion and soggy low spots. Artificial turf solves this because it doesn't depend on soil drainage; water permeates straight through the turf fibers and into a properly engineered base layer we install underneath.
